Leadership Review Briefing — Annual Billing Transition

Finance team: Vellmore Systems proposes migrating Cartwheel subscribers from monthly to annual billing beginning next quarter. Modeling by Priya Handel's group shows improved cash predictability and a modest churn reduction, offset by short-term revenue recognition shifts. Deferred revenue schedules will need restatement. The confidential planning note follows below.

board note of kahag-kagep: Gross margin on Quenix came in at 10 percent against a plan of 10 percent. Only 7 of the 100 pilot accounts renewed Quenix, so a churn review is set for January 1.

Seatscape renderer (Velvet Row Theatre deploy): if rows misalign after a layout push, purge the geometry cache, then redeploy the renderer pod only — never the booking API. Verify balcony tier B renders before sign-off. Rollbacks must use the tagged artifact, not latest. Confirm the artifact you shipped matches the token below.

build token for tawif-bahip: htk31_68bba16e1afabfef4ecc69408c06f16

On-call reference. The Hotcycle service hot-reloads configuration bundles without restarts, but only after signature verification passes. Each bundle pushed through the Relay channel carries a detached signature; if verification fails, Hotcycle keeps serving the last-known-good config and raises a `cfg_sig_reject` alert. Never disable verification to unblock a reload — instead, re-sign the bundle with the active key and push again. Rotation happens quarterly and is announced in the ops channel. The currently active signing key appears below.

deploy key for kagup-bawig: bky9_ZMq28eTw9

**Escalation: Monthly Partition Maintenance.** Our ledger tables in Cobblestone DB are partitioned by month, and a scheduled job creates next month's partition on the 25th. If the job fails, inserts will start erroring at month rollover, so treat any failure alert as urgent even if nothing is broken yet. First, check the partition-creator logs and retry manually using the runbook script. If the retry fails twice, or you're unsure about the DDL, escalate to the data platform team at the address below.

escalation mailbox, kaweg-kahif: druwyn.sordor@nelvroworks.corp